Key Insights
The global NFC controller chip market is poised for substantial growth, projected to reach an estimated USD 3,500 million by 2025, with a robust Compound Annual Growth Rate (CAGR) of approximately 15% anticipated over the forecast period extending to 2033. This expansion is primarily fueled by the escalating adoption of contactless payment systems across various sectors, including retail, transportation, and BFSI. The increasing integration of NFC technology in smartphones, wearables, and the burgeoning Internet of Things (IoT) ecosystem further acts as a significant growth driver. The Automotive & Transportation segment, in particular, is witnessing a surge in demand for NFC controller chips for applications like keyless entry, in-car payments, and digital vehicle identity. Moreover, the Consumer Electronics sector continues to be a major contributor, driven by the widespread use of NFC for device pairing, file sharing, and access control. The market is also experiencing a growing demand for higher-performance NFC controller chips, with a particular focus on advanced security features and enhanced data transfer rates, catering to the evolving needs of secure and seamless transactions.

Despite the promising growth trajectory, the NFC controller chip market faces certain restraints, including the initial cost of implementation for widespread contactless infrastructure and the ongoing concerns regarding data security and privacy. However, advancements in encryption technologies and government initiatives promoting digital payments are gradually mitigating these challenges. The market is segmented by application, with Automotive & Transportation, Consumer Electronics, and Retail emerging as the dominant segments. By type, while 144 Bytes and 504 Bytes NFC tags and chips are widely adopted for basic applications, the demand for higher capacity solutions like 888 Bytes is steadily increasing for more complex functionalities. Geographically, Asia Pacific is expected to lead the market, driven by the rapid adoption of smart devices and digital payment solutions in countries like China and India. North America and Europe also represent significant markets, with established contactless payment ecosystems and a strong consumer inclination towards convenient and secure transactions. Key players such as Broadcom Inc., Intel Corporation, NXP Semiconductors N.V., and Qualcomm Technologies, Inc. are actively investing in research and development to introduce innovative NFC controller chips with enhanced features and competitive pricing.

Nfc Controller Chip Product Landscape
The NFC controller chip product landscape is characterized by a continuous stream of innovations aimed at enhancing performance, security, and power efficiency. Key product advancements include the development of highly integrated System-on-Chips (SoCs) that combine NFC controllers with other functionalities, reducing board space and bill of materials. Performance metrics are constantly being improved, with faster communication speeds and lower latency, crucial for seamless payment and authentication experiences. Unique selling propositions often revolve around advanced security features, such as robust cryptography, secure element integration, and tamper-resistant designs, which are vital for financial and access control applications. Technological advancements are also focusing on miniaturization for wearables and IoT devices, alongside ultra-low-power consumption modes to extend battery life. Key Drivers, Barriers & Challenges in Nfc Controller Chip
The NFC controller chip market is propelled by several key drivers. The increasing demand for contactless payment solutions across retail, transportation, and BFSI sectors is a primary growth catalyst. The expanding ecosystem of NFC-enabled devices, particularly smartphones and wearables, further fuels adoption. Technological advancements in security and power efficiency are critical for enabling new applications and enhancing user experience. Furthermore, government initiatives promoting digital transformation and smart city development are creating fertile ground for NFC integration.
However, the market faces significant barriers and challenges. High initial investment costs for research and development can be a deterrent for smaller players. Interoperability issues between different NFC standards and devices can hinder seamless integration. Perceived security risks and user concerns about data privacy can slow down adoption in sensitive applications. Supply chain disruptions and component shortages, as experienced in recent years, pose a persistent threat to production and pricing stability. Stringent regulatory compliance requirements, especially in the financial sector, add complexity and cost to product development.
Emerging Opportunities in Nfc Controller Chip
Emerging opportunities in the NFC controller chip market lie in several key areas. The growth of the Internet of Things (IoT) presents a vast untapped market for secure, short-range communication. NFC controller chips are ideally suited for connecting smart home devices, industrial sensors, and medical equipment, enabling device-to-device interaction and secure data exchange. Innovative applications in healthcare, such as patient identification, medication tracking, and contactless health monitoring, offer significant growth potential. The expansion of NFC in the industrial sector for asset tracking, predictive maintenance, and automated workflows is another promising avenue. Furthermore, the evolution of augmented reality (AR) and virtual reality (VR) experiences could integrate NFC for immersive interaction and personalized content delivery. The increasing focus on sustainability and circular economy models also opens doors for NFC in product lifecycle management and authentication.
